Alex Hunter returns for another season in FIFA 18

One of the standout new features of FIFA 17 was the story mode, known as "The Journey," following young starlet Alex Hunter through his rise to fame in the English Premier League. It added a new depth to EA's long-running franchise and the good news is that Hunter is back for a new season.

After a breakthrough first season in the Premier League, the whole world is talking about Alex Hunter. Now he's back for a second season, and rumour has it, he's on the move. The transfer window opens July 1st and you can experience The Journey: Hunter Returns when FIFA 18 launches September 29, 2017.

Based on the teaser just launched at EA's E3 2017 press conference, it looks like season two will pick up with Hunter getting set for a transfer, perhaps out of England.

As much as EA evolves FIFA with ever more realistic player likenesses and movements, The Journey was a significant addition for those looking for more that don't want to rely on online play. There's obviously been some success, and this year's Madden release will feature a similar single-player experience.
